Python 基于重复列值筛选数据帧
假设我有这些数据Python 基于重复列值筛选数据帧,python,pandas,Python,Pandas,假设我有这些数据 将熊猫作为pd导入 data=pd.DataFrame({'Id':[1,1,1,6,7],'Sales':[2,3,4,2,8]}) 是否有一个过滤器,它将输出一个数据帧,使得Id相同?见下文预期产出: 让我们试试 data=data[data.Id.duplicated(keep=False)] Id Sales 0 1 2 1 1 3 2 1 4 明亮的谢谢另外一个问题是,如果可以的话,如何在降价中格式化数据帧?@B
将熊猫作为pd导入
data=pd.DataFrame({'Id':[1,1,1,6,7],'Sales':[2,3,4,2,8]})
是否有一个过滤器,它将输出一个数据帧,使得Id
相同?见下文预期产出:
让我们试试
data=data[data.Id.duplicated(keep=False)]
Id Sales
0 1 2
1 1 3
2 1 4
明亮的谢谢另外一个问题是,如果可以的话,如何在降价中格式化数据帧?@BenjCabalonaJr。你是说我是怎么得到数据帧的?读剪贴板?不管怎样,再次谢谢。Stackoverflow还不让我接受答案。我还要再等10分钟。干杯,伙计。